Kalrog - I donate platelets regularly, and usually give 2 units each time.

I have only ONCE given 2 units of platelets and also a unit of red blood together. It didn't go well for me, and I don't think I will do that again. Eat well beforehand, drink something while you are donating, and try to have someone available to drive you home (just in case, this first time).
